Cost of Soil Removal in Wausau

Soil removal is a necessary task for many landscaping, construction, and renovation projects in Wausau, WI. Whether you are clearing a site for a new building, removing contaminated soil, or simply reshaping your yard, understanding the cost factors involved can help you plan your budget effectively.

Factors Affecting Cost

  • Volume of Soil: The amount of soil that needs to be removed will significantly impact the overall cost.
  • Type of Soil: Different soil types, such as clay, sand, or contaminated soil, can affect the complexity and cost of removal.
  • Accessibility: Easy access to the site can lower costs, while difficult terrain or restricted access can increase them.
  • Disposal Fees: The cost to dispose of the soil at a landfill or recycling center can vary.
  • Labor Costs: The hourly rate for labor in Wausau, WI may differ based on the skill level required.
  • Equipment Rental: Costs for renting necessary equipment such as excavators or dump trucks.
  • Permits and Regulations: Local regulations may require permits, which can add to the cost.

Average Costs for Common Tasks

Task Average Cost in Wausau, WI
Small-scale soil removal $200 - $500
Large-scale excavation $1,000 - $3,000
Contaminated soil removal $500 - $1,500
Equipment rental (per day) $150 - $300
Disposal fees (per ton) $30 - $60
Labor (per hour) $25 - $50
